Concrete Floor Repair in Miami Dade County, FL

Concrete floor repair services address issues such as cracks, uneven surfaces, spalling, and surface deterioration in residential properties. These repairs are essential for restoring the integrity, safety, and appearance of concrete floors in areas like garages, basements, patios, and driveways. Projects typically involve patching cracks, leveling uneven slabs, and addressing surface damage caused by wear, moisture, or shifting foundations. Homeowners interested in concrete repair should understand the extent of damage, the underlying causes, and the desired outcome to ensure the repairs meet their needs effectively.

Before requesting concrete floor repair services, property owners often consider factors such as the age of the concrete, the severity of damage, and the intended use of the space. It’s helpful to evaluate whether repairs are sufficient or if replacement might be necessary for extensive issues. Clear communication about the condition of the concrete and any specific concerns can assist in determining the most appropriate repair approach, ensuring a durable and visually appealing result.

Project Types

Common Concrete Floor Repair Jobs

Cracked concrete repair - restores the stability and appearance of damaged floors.

Uneven surface leveling - addresses uneven or sunken sections for a smooth finish.

Surface crack filling - seals small cracks to prevent further deterioration.

Spalling and flaking repair - removes damaged surface layers for a durable finish.

Stain and discoloration removal - improves the look of concrete floors with cleaning and sealing.

Sealant application - protects repaired surfaces from future damage and wear.

Concrete Floor Repair Questions

What causes cracks in concrete floors? Cracks can result from settling soil, temperature changes, or heavy loads over time.

How is damaged concrete floor repaired? Repairs often involve filling cracks, resurfacing, or replacing sections to restore stability and appearance.

Can concrete floors be repaired without full replacement? Yes, many issues can be addressed through patching, leveling, or surface treatments without complete replacement.

What signs indicate a need for concrete floor repair? Visible cracks, uneven surfaces, or sinking areas are common indicators that repairs may be necessary.
